Reno Kamio (神尾怜音) has been competing for 3 years. His best event is the 4×4: a personal-best single of 33.95, set at Kansai Parity Party 2025, puts him in the top 5.8% of the 83,917 people who have ever been ranked in the event, and 67th in Japan. Until November 2010, no official 4×4 solve in the world had been that fast. Across 2 competitions since February 2024, he has put 42 official solves on the record across six events. Reno has entered two competitions.

Reading this page: a single is one solve's time · an average is the middle three of five solves, best and worst discarded · a PB is a personal best · a DNF (did not finish) is an attempt with no valid result: a popped piece, an unsolved face, an over-limit memorisation · top X% compares against everyone ever ranked in that event, which is fairer than raw rank because event pools differ tenfold.
